Now you know: Anne, Queen of Great Britain had at least 17 pregnancies over a 17-year period & had miscarried or given birth to stillborn children at least 12 times. Of her 5 live-born children, 4 died before the age of two & her sole surviving child, Prince William, Duke of Gloucester, died at age eleven.
